How do you balance competing IT project demands?

When faced with competing IT project demands, it’s crucial to prioritize tasks based on their impact on business objectives. Here are some key steps to help you balance competing demands:

  • Understand the strategic goals of each project
  • Align priorities with business objectives
  • Communicate effectively with stakeholders to manage expectations
  • Allocate resources wisely to ensure all projects are adequately supported
  • Adapt to changes in scope or deadlines by re-evaluating priorities

By following these steps and maintaining open communication with all stakeholders, you can effectively balance competing IT project demands and achieve successful outcomes.
